적외선 불꽃감지기 개발연구 (The Research & Development of Infra-Red Flame Detector)

  • 가연물 연소시 불꽃의 복사에너지 Spectrum분석을 통하여 태양광, 인공광과 Flame의 spectrum특성해석으로 불꽃감지기술을 정립하였다. IR파장대의 복사에너지를 감지하기 위해 초전형 감지소자개발로 PZT소자를 개발하였으며, Band Pass Filter와 회로안정화기술을 적용한 적외선 불꽃화재감지기를 개발하였다. 시작품의 성능은 신뢰성 있는 적외선 불꽃감지기로 검증이 되었으며, 연구결과는 휘발유, 석유화학제품의 연소시 발생되는 불꽃을 조기에 감지하는 복사에너지 감지기가 개발되었다.

UV-IR 복합형 화재감지장치 개발 (The Development of UV-IR Combination Flame Detector)

  • All objects emit thermal radiation and this radiation is the basis of the techniques used to detect flames. The usual phenomena occurring in the initial stage of the fire are generally invisible products of a combustion and visible smoke. Liquid or gaseous materials do not undergo a smoldering stage so that fires develop very rapidly. Also, the heat generated by the initial flames is usually not sufficient to activate a heat detector. In this case the most effective criterion for automatic fire detection is the flame. According to the fire regulation of korea, the compulsory standard provided that a flame detector shall be installed in a place that the attachment height of detector is higher than 20 m, chemical plants, hangar, refinery, etc.. The results of the research and development are discriminated between a flame and other radiant emitters, developed a UV detector tube contains an inert gas which absorbs UV radiation, developed PZT pyroelectric element is based on the use of photovoltanic cell, developed IR band-pass filter that only allow a 4.3 $\mu\textrm{m}$ radiation wavelength to reach the sensors and developed UV-IR combination flame detector combined into a single detection device.
